Both vorticity auxiliary configs hurt p_tan (+2.5–3.0%) vs current
baseline (28.502). Gradient competition in backbone + redundancy
with implicit vorticity in velocity targets = consistent regression
across all 4 seeds. Added vorticity-as-input-feature to hypothesis
queue (no gradient interference).

* Assign edward: TE coordinate frame experiment

* Add TE coordinate frame: trailing-edge-relative input features (+6 channels)

Computes per-node (dx, dy, r) offsets from fore-foil and aft-foil trailing
edges using raw coordinates. Aft-foil features zero for single-foil samples.
-5.3% p_in, -2.8% p_oodc, flat p_tan. Strong physics-motivated improvement.

… -70%, p_oodc -48%

Biggest single improvement in research programme history. Asymmetric cross-attention
where aft-foil queries attend to all fore+aft nodes gives direct inter-foil wake coupling.
Only p_re regresses +16% — addressable in follow-up.
